Output 3edbbdbb7f3b32f8dcbe8545060844e99ee9fb1881b488a96c6418084e2e703d:7

value
340458736
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24f16a8de2397e810ead56c64e762ddde51aefb6 OP_EQUAL
address
354MTLrn52hB75VAFTcADZhzm6qxD2PNhu
transaction
3edbbdbb7f3b32f8dcbe8545060844e99ee9fb1881b488a96c6418084e2e703d
spent
true